About Hong Shen

Hong Shen is a scholar working on Cancer Research, Hepatology and Oncology, having authored 172 papers that have together received 4.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Liver physiology and pathology (15 papers), Cancer Immunotherapy and Biomarkers (13 papers) and Ferroptosis and cancer prognosis (13 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cancer Research (1.0k citations), Hepatology (332 citations) and Oncology (1.1k citations). Hong Shen has collaborated with scholars based in China, Canada and United States. Frequent co-authors include Shan Zeng, Ying Han, Changjing Cai, Junli Ma, Cao Guo, Yihan Liu, Yuewen Gong, Wantao Wu, Ganlu Deng and Yaojie Fu.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and ACS Nano.
